Common Issues and Errors Related to p3dbtfi.dll
DLL files often play a critical role in system operations. Despite their importance, these files can sometimes source system errors. Below we consider some of the most frequently encountered faults associated with DLL files.
- P3dbtfi.dll Access Violation: This points to a situation where a process has attempted to interact with p3dbtfi.dll in a way that violates system or application rules. This might be due to incorrect programming, memory overflows, or the running process lacking necessary permissions.
- P3dbtfi.dll could not be loaded: This means that the DLL file required by a specific program or process could not be loaded into memory. This could be due to corruption of the DLL file, improper installation, or compatibility issues with your operating system.
- Cannot register p3dbtfi.dll: This error is indicative of the system's inability to correctly register the DLL file. This might occur due to issues with the Windows Registry or because the DLL file itself is corrupt or improperly installed.
- This application failed to start because p3dbtfi.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error is thrown when a necessary DLL file is not found by the application. It might have been accidentally deleted or misplaced. Reinstallation of the application can possibly resolve this issue by replacing the missing DLL file.
- P3dbtfi.dll not found: This error message suggests that the DLL file required for a certain operation or program is not present in your system. It may have been unintentionally removed during a software update or system cleanup.

Perform a Repair Install of Windows
How to perform a repair install of Windows to repair p3dbtfi.dll issues.
-
Go to the Microsoft website and download the Windows 10 Media Creation Tool.
-
Run the tool and select Create installation media for another PC.
-
Follow the prompts to create a bootable USB drive or ISO file.
-
Insert the Windows 10 installation media you created into your PC and run setup.exe.
-
Follow the prompts until you get to the Ready to install screen.
-
On the Ready to install screen, make sure Keep personal files and apps is selected.
-
Click Install to start the repair install.
-
Your computer will restart several times during the installation. Make sure not to turn off your computer during this process.
